[发明专利]图形处理系统中的隐藏面消除有效
申请号: | 201310693216.6 | 申请日: | 2013-12-17 |
公开(公告)号: | CN103871095B | 公开(公告)日: | 2018-07-17 |
发明(设计)人: | J·尼斯塔德;E·索尔加德;F·赫格伦德 | 申请(专利权)人: | ARM有限公司 |
主分类号: | G06T15/40 | 分类号: | G06T15/40 |
代理公司: | 北京三友知识产权代理有限公司 11127 | 代理人: | 吕俊刚;刘久亮 |
地址: | 英国*** | 国省代码: | 英国;GB |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| 图形处理系统中的隐藏面消除。图形处理流水线(1)的早期深度测试阶段(4、13)被配置为:将关于通过这些早期深度测试的片段等的信息广播(9、10、11、14)至流水线中的其它阶段(3、4、6、12)。流水线中的其它阶段随后利用早期深度测试通过信息来确定对它们当前处理的任何片段的处理是否可停止。 | ||
搜索关键词: | 深度测试 流水线 图形处理系统 隐藏面 图形处理 信息广播 配置 | ||
【主权项】:
1.一种操作图形处理流水线的方法,所述图形处理流水线包括多个处理阶段,该多个处理阶段包括:栅格化器,其将输入基元栅格化以生成要处理的图形片段,各个图形片段具有与该图形片段关联的一个或更多个采样点;以及渲染器,其对由所述栅格化器生成的片段进行处理以生成输出片段数据,所述方法包括以下步骤:在由所述栅格化器生成的片段被发送至所述渲染器以进行处理之前,针对与该片段关联的至少一个采样点执行早期剔除测试;如果至少一个采样点通过所述早期剔除测试,则向前发送所述片段以进行处理,并且,作为所述至少一个采样点通过所述早期剔除测试的结果,确定在所述图形处理流水线中的另一采样点的处理是否能够停止;如果与片段关联的至少一个采样点通过所述早期剔除测试,则将通过测试的采样点或片段的位置广播至所述图形处理流水线的至少一个处理阶段;以及所述图形处理流水线的所述至少一个处理阶段利用所广播的位置信息来估计对所述至少一个处理阶段当前处理的任何采样点或片段的处理是否能够停止。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于ARM有限公司,未经ARM有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201310693216.6/,转载请声明来源钻瓜专利网。
- 上一篇:一种新型的智能挂拆标志牌的方法
- 下一篇:用于文字图片混合输入的方法和设备